The attached picture basically summarizes my scouting trip today.
Went to 19 farms, talked to 17 farmers and pretty much got the same response....they haven't seen pheasant for years and if the game commission is stocking their property, they don't know about it. Lack of cover was the biggest issue...once the corn comes off the birds would have no where to hide. These farmers did say that they used to see wild pheasants all the time while hunting, but they are pretty much all gone. Learned some lessons today, so back to the drawing board. I can see this is going to be more challenging than I initially thought.
